The political and economic environment in China is suitable for the development and growth of the solar PV power industry. In the future, the formulation of PV power industry development plan will increase considering the sustainability and capacity building rather than the government subsidies.
Growth route of the incentive policies to the solar PV power projects in China. In February 2006, the NDRC published “The Renewable Energy Power Administration Regulation” to stipulate the requirements for the power generation companies engaged in the solar PV power generation business.
The law clearly states that China encourages and supports the development and use of new energy, renewable energy and the biomass in rural areas, and China will widely promote the biomass, solar and wind and other renewable energy technologies. 3.5. The growth route of solar PV pricing policy
Growth of financial subsidy policies supporting solar PV power pricing in China. The NDRC released the “Trial Measures on Renewable Energy Prices and Cost-sharing Management” in January 2006; this regulated the renewable energy prices and implemented the government pricing and government guiding prices.
China’s share of global manufacturing at every stage of solar panel production exceeded 80% of the global total in 2022, according to Rystad Energy. The findings are presented in the Norway-based research and business intelligence company’s Solar Market Report 2023.
In 2009, the government issued a series of project policies such as the “Golden Sun Demostration Projects” and the “Solar Roofs Plan” to support solar power development, and China was ranked in the top ten of PV markets throughout the world.
